NLBC making 'clarion call' to youth


The service starts at 10 am sharp and upon arrival the young people will be given a free themed t-shirt for the occasion. They have been advised to dress casually for the event.
It is promised to be an awesome Sunday morning experience which promises also to be all about them.
"The world is calling for the next generation and you are invited to come and be accounted for," said the invitation.
Member of the church Kareem-Nelson Hull told this news site that the event is a special one for ‘millennials’ to help them chart their way in life.
"New Life Baptist Church is calling every young person from 17 to 34. It's called the Next Generation Sunday. All of the service organisations like Leo's, Rotaract and Interact have been invited," he said.
“The Sunday is a clarion call for persons 17-34 who are considered that millennials to come together in a service designed to give them encouragement and to challenge them to take their places as the much needed generation,” he said.
He said that buzz words for the day will be: Giant Slayer, Leader, World Changer, History Maker and Faithful Servant," all the things that we envisage this generation becoming.”
Hull said that the day will be marked with special songs and performances and the overall expectation is that these young people will be welcomed into a non-judgmental atmosphere where they will all be embraced.
